I decided to install a Shelly sensor on my front door to keep track of when it’s opened or closed. The setup was straightforward—just a few screws and I was good to go. The sensor connects seamlessly to my smartphone app, providing real-time updates. It’s incredibly reassuring to know that I can check the status of my door from anywhere, whether I’m at work or out running errands.

One thing I noticed is that the sensor offers additional features like temperature and vibration detection. While I primarily use it for door monitoring, it’s great to know that it can also alert me to any unusual movements or changes in temperature. I’ve even integrated it with my smart lighting system, so the lights turn on automatically when the door opens at night.

There was a minor hiccup when I first installed it—the sensor didn’t connect properly. After a quick reset and ensuring the Bluetooth was on, everything fell into place. It’s these little challenges that make the whole experience more rewarding when you overcome them.
